首页
/ Tipi项目新增基础认证中间件功能解析

Tipi项目新增基础认证中间件功能解析

2025-05-27 08:50:28作者:庞队千Virginia

Tipi项目在最新版本v3.9.0中引入了一项重要安全功能——基础认证(Basic Auth)中间件。这项功能为用户提供了一种简单而有效的方式来保护他们的应用程序访问安全。

基础认证是一种HTTP协议中定义的身份验证机制,它要求用户在访问受保护资源时提供用户名和密码凭证。Tipi实现这一功能的方式是通过Traefik中间件来完成的,这是一种现代化且高效的技术方案。

在技术实现层面,Tipi团队做了精心设计:

  1. 默认配置了标准用户名"tipi",避免用户需要记忆复杂的用户名
  2. 密码设置通过图形界面完成,大大降低了配置难度
  3. 提供了默认测试密码,确保功能开箱即用且不会因配置错误导致访问问题
  4. 在应用设置中加入了简单的复选框开关,使功能启用变得极其简单

这种实现方式相比传统的手动配置有以下优势:

  • 降低了技术门槛,非专业用户也能轻松设置应用访问权限
  • 避免了复杂的配置文件编辑过程
  • 提供了统一的管理界面,使多个应用的安全管理更加便捷

基础认证虽然是一种相对简单的安全机制,但在许多场景下已经足够使用,特别是对于内部工具、测试环境或需要快速部署访问控制的场景。Tipi的这一功能更新体现了项目团队对用户体验和安全性的双重关注。

对于开发者而言,这一中间件的加入意味着他们可以更专注于业务逻辑开发,而将基础安全功能交给平台处理。这也是现代应用平台发展的一个重要趋势——将通用功能平台化,减少重复开发工作。

随着v3.9.0版本的发布,Tipi用户现在可以更轻松地为他们的应用添加第一道安全防线,这对于项目整体安全性的提升具有重要意义。

登录后查看全文
热门项目推荐
相关项目推荐